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


16124 / 76738 ←次へ | 前へ→

【66085】Re:範囲指定のCSV出力について
お礼  VBA初心者  - 10/7/26(月) 16:22 -

引用なし
パスワード
   ご返信ありがとうございます。
>>>SaveAsの前に 1行とB列〜D列を削除しましょう。
記述が足りなく申し訳ないです。
B列〜D列の文字を合わせてE列を作成
している為(text関数)、削除するとE列がエラーに
なってしまいます。

以上、よろしくお願い致します。

▼mura さん:
>>お時間のあるときご教授下さい。
>>▼mura さん:
>>>>下記のコードだとA1〜E100まですべてのデータが出力されてしまいます。
>>>
>>>それはそうでしょう。そのようなコードになってますから。
>>>SaveAsの前に 1行とB列〜D列を削除しましょう。
>>> Rows(1).Delete
>>> Columns("B:D").Delete
>>> .SaveAs myFname, xlCSV
>
>既に、SaveAsの前に 1行とB列〜D列を削除 と答えの1つを示していますが...
>Private Sub csv_Click()
> Dim fname$
> fname = CreateObject("WScript.Shell").SpecialFolders("Desktop") & "\test.csv"
> Application.ScreenUpdating = False
> ActiveSheet.Copy
> Rows(1).Delete
> Columns("B:D").Delete
> If Dir(fname) <> "" Then Kill fname
> With ActiveWorkbook
>  .SaveAs fname, xlCSV
>  .Close False
> End With
> Application.ScreenUpdating = True
> MsgBox "出力しました"
>End Sub

0 hits

【66068】範囲指定のCSV出力について VBA初心者 10/7/23(金) 17:25 質問
【66070】Re:範囲指定のCSV出力について neptune 10/7/23(金) 18:06 発言
【66079】Re:範囲指定のCSV出力について mura 10/7/25(日) 14:10 回答
【66083】Re:範囲指定のCSV出力について VBA初心者 10/7/26(月) 15:39 質問
【66084】Re:範囲指定のCSV出力について mura 10/7/26(月) 16:09 回答
【66085】Re:範囲指定のCSV出力について VBA初心者 10/7/26(月) 16:22 お礼
【66086】Re:範囲指定のCSV出力について mura 10/7/26(月) 16:33 回答
【66090】Re:範囲指定のCSV出力について VBA初心者 10/7/27(火) 9:33 質問
【66093】Re:範囲指定のCSV出力について mura 10/7/27(火) 12:06 回答
【66087】Re:範囲指定のCSV出力について teian 10/7/26(月) 19:26 発言
【66089】Re:範囲指定のCSV出力について VBA初心者 10/7/27(火) 9:16 質問
【66091】Re:範囲指定のCSV出力について teian 10/7/27(火) 9:55 回答
【66092】Re:範囲指定のCSV出力について VBA初心者 10/7/27(火) 10:30 お礼
【66110】Re:範囲指定のCSV出力について kanabun 10/7/31(土) 0:30 発言

16124 / 76738 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free